is a measure of the amount of variation or dispersion of a set of values.[1] A low standard deviation indicates that the values tend to be close to the mean (also called the expected value) of the set, while a high standard deviation indicates that the values are spread out over a wider range.The standard deviation of a random variable, statistical population, data set, or probability distribution is the square root of its variance.
